|
|
DataMuseum.dkPresents historical artifacts from the history of: IBM System/36 |
This is an automatic "excavation" of a thematic subset of
See our Wiki for more about IBM System/36 Excavated with: AutoArchaeologist - Free & Open Source Software. |
top - metrics - download
Length: 1280 (0x500)
Notes: MEMBER_P, Member_Text
Names: »CLRPF «
└─⟦5475bb115⟧ Bits:30009795 AS/ENTRY - S/36 SYST SUPP PROG S/36 VALUE ADDED SOFTWARE PACKAGE Refer to Memo 051445 Product Number 5727SS6 Rel 05 Created 19950301 Level 01 Seq 001 of 002
└─⟦cd453c591⟧
└─⟦this⟧ ».CLRPF «
// LIBRARY NAME-#VASPLIB 04/24/92 // IFF ?1?= GOTO $ML15 NO SOURCE NAME SPECIFIED // IF JOBQ-NO IF EVOKED-NO GOTO $ML10 // GOTO $ML15 EVOKED BUT NO SRC SPECIFIED // TAG $ML10 // HELP CLRPF,?1?,?2? // RETURN // TAG $ML15 // MEMBER USER1-##MSG2,LIBRARY-#LIBRARY // IF ?1?= #ERR 2879,23,,' 1CLRPF ' NO SRC NAME SPECIFIED // IF ?1?= IF ?CD?/1012 RETURN NO FILE NM - TOOK A "2" // IFF DATAF1-?1? #ERR 1148,23,,?1? FILE NOT ON DISK // IFF DATAF1-?1? IF ?CD?/1012 RETURN FILE ¬ ON DISK: TOOK A "2" // FILE NAME-VARP,LABEL-?1?, PARMS OKAY-ENSURE AVAIL OF FILE // IFF ?2?= DATE-?2?, IF A DATE SPEC'D USE IT // DISP-OLD,JOB-YES,WAIT-NO REST OF THE //FILE DATA // IFF ?CD?=2030 IFF ?CD?=2031 GOTO $ML20 FILE WAS AVAIL #ERR 1172,123,,?1? // IF ?CD?=1011 GOTO $ML15 TOOK A 1 TO RETRY, LOOP // IF ?CD?=1012 RETURN TOOK A 2: SKIP STEP // TAG $ML20 CONTINUE RUNNING PROC // * 'CLRPF procedure is running. File being processed - ?1?' // MEMBER USER1-##VSP1,LIBRARY-#VASPLIB // MEMBER USER2-##VSP2,LIBRARY-#VASPLIB // LOAD $VARP,#VASPLIB // RUN
0x000…001 0x98 0x001…019 »// LIBRARY NAME-#VASPLIB« 0x019…01a 0x1b 0x01a…01b 0x88 0x01b…023 »04/24/92« 0x023…024 0x15 0x024…025 0x8b 0x025…030 »// IFF ?1?=« 0x030…031 0x02 0x031…032 0x8a 0x032…03c »GOTO $ML15« 0x03c…03d 0x1c 0x03d…03e 0x98 0x03e…056 »NO SOURCE NAME SPECIFIED« 0x056…057 0x05 0x057…058 0x9a 0x058…072 »// IF JOBQ-NO IF EVOKED-NO« 0x072…073 0x02 0x073…074 0x8a 0x074…07e »GOTO $ML10« 0x07e…07f 0x2a 0x07f…080 0x8d 0x080…08d »// GOTO $ML15« 0x08d…08e 0x26 0x08e…08f 0x9b 0x08f…0aa »EVOKED BUT NO SRC SPECIFIED« 0x0aa…0ab 0x02 0x0ab…0ac 0x8c 0x0ac…0b8 »// TAG $ML10« 0x0b8…0b9 0x44 0x0b9…0ba 0x95 0x0ba…0cf »// HELP CLRPF,?1?,?2?« 0x0cf…0d0 0x3b 0x0d0…0d1 0x89 0x0d1…0da »// RETURN« 0x0da…0db 0x47 0x0db…0dc 0x8c 0x0dc…0e8 »// TAG $ML15« 0x0e8…0e9 0x44 0x0e9…0ea 0xa7 0x0ea…111 »// MEMBER USER1-##MSG2,LIBRARY-#LIBRARY« 0x111…112 0x29 0x112…113 0x85 0x113…118 »// IF« 0x118…119 0x02 0x119…11a 0x84 0x11a…11e »?1?=« 0x11e…11f 0x10 0x11f…120 0x98 0x120…138 »#ERR 2879,23,,' 1CLRPF '« 0x138…139 0x03 0x139…13a 0x95 0x13a…14f »NO SRC NAME SPECIFIED« 0x14f…150 0x05 0x150…151 0x85 0x151…156 »// IF« 0x156…157 0x02 0x157…158 0x84 0x158…15c »?1?=« 0x15c…15d 0x08 0x15d…15e 0x8c 0x15e…16a »IF ?CD?/1012« 0x16a…16b 0x03 0x16b…16c 0x86 0x16c…172 »RETURN« 0x172…173 0x0d 0x173…174 0x97 0x174…18b »NO FILE NM - TOOK A "2"« 0x18b…18c 0x04 0x18c…18d 0x91 0x18d…19e »// IFF DATAF1-?1?« 0x19e…19f 0x0a 0x19f…1a0 0x91 0x1a0…1b1 »#ERR 1148,23,,?1?« 0x1b1…1b2 0x09 0x1b2…1b3 0x90 0x1b3…1c3 »FILE NOT ON DISK« 0x1c3…1c4 0x0b 0x1c4…1c5 0x91 0x1c5…1d6 »// IFF DATAF1-?1?« 0x1d6…1d7 0x02 0x1d7…1d8 0x8c 0x1d8…1e4 »IF ?CD?/1012« 0x1e4…1e5 0x03 0x1e5…1e6 0x86 0x1e6…1ec »RETURN« 0x1ec…1ed 0x0d 0x1ed…1ee 0x9b 0x1ee…209 »FILE ¬ ON DISK: TOOK A "2" « 0x209…20a 0x9c 0x20a…226 »// FILE NAME-VARP,LABEL-?1?,« 0x226…227 0x11 0x227…228 0x9f 0x228…247 »PARMS OKAY-ENSURE AVAIL OF FILE« 0x247…248 0x04 0x248…249 0x8b 0x249…254 »// IFF ?2?=« 0x254…255 0x02 0x255…256 0x89 0x256…25f »DATE-?2?,« 0x25f…260 0x17 0x260…261 0x97 0x261…278 »IF A DATE SPEC'D USE IT« 0x278…279 0x0c 0x279…27a 0x9b 0x27a…295 »// DISP-OLD,JOB-YES,WAIT-NO« 0x295…296 0x12 0x296…297 0x97 0x297…2ae »REST OF THE //FILE DATA« 0x2ae…2af 0x0c 0x2af…2b0 0xa9 0x2b0…2d9 »// IFF ?CD?=2030 IFF ?CD?=2031 GOTO $ML20« 0x2d9…2da 0x0b 0x2da…2db 0x8e 0x2db…2e9 »FILE WAS AVAIL« 0x2e9…2ea 0x0e 0x2ea…2eb 0x92 0x2eb…2fd »#ERR 1172,123,,?1?« 0x2fd…2fe 0x3e 0x2fe…2ff 0x8f 0x2ff…30e »// IF ?CD?=1011« 0x30e…30f 0x02 0x30f…310 0x8a 0x310…31a »GOTO $ML15« 0x31a…31b 0x19 0x31b…31c 0x97 0x31c…333 »TOOK A 1 TO RETRY, LOOP« 0x333…334 0x05 0x334…335 0x8f 0x335…344 »// IF ?CD?=1012« 0x344…345 0x02 0x345…346 0x86 0x346…34c »RETURN« 0x34c…34d 0x1d 0x34d…34e 0x93 0x34e…361 »TOOK A 2: SKIP STEP« 0x361…362 0x09 0x362…363 0x8c 0x363…36f »// TAG $ML20« 0x36f…370 0x28 0x370…371 0x95 0x371…386 »CONTINUE RUNNING PROC« 0x386…387 0x07 0x387…388 0xbd 0x388…3c5 »// * 'CLRPF procedure is running. File being processed - ?1?'« 0x3c5…3c6 0x13 0x3c6…3c7 0xa7 0x3c7…3ee »// MEMBER USER1-##VSP1,LIBRARY-#VASPLIB« 0x3ee…3ef 0x29 0x3ef…3f0 0xa7 0x3f0…417 »// MEMBER USER2-##VSP2,LIBRARY-#VASPLIB« 0x417…418 0x29 0x418…419 0x96 0x419…42f »// LOAD $VARP,#VASPLIB« 0x42f…430 0x3a 0x430…431 0x86 0x431…437 »// RUN« 0x437…438 0x4a 0x438…439 0x00 0x439…440 d3 f1 f5 1c 98 d5 d6 ┆L15 qNO┆ 0x440…460 40 e2 d6 e4 d9 c3 c5 40 d5 c1 d4 c5 40 e2 d7 c5 c3 c9 c6 c9 c5 c4 05 9a 61 61 40 c9 c6 40 d1 d6 ┆ SOURCE NAME SPECIFIED ª// IF JO┆ 0x460…480 c2 d8 60 d5 d6 40 c9 c6 40 c5 e5 d6 d2 c5 c4 60 d5 d6 02 8a c7 d6 e3 d6 40 5b d4 d3 f1 f0 2a 8d ┆BQ-NO IF EVOKED-NO «GOTO $ML10 ý┆ 0x480…4a0 61 61 40 c7 d6 e3 d6 40 5b d4 d3 f1 f5 26 9b c5 e5 d6 d2 c5 c4 40 c2 e4 e3 40 d5 d6 40 e2 d9 c3 ┆// GOTO $ML15 ºEVOKED BUT NO SRC┆ 0x4a0…4c0 40 e2 d7 c5 c3 c9 c6 c9 c5 c4 02 8c 61 61 40 e3 c1 c7 40 5b d4 d3 f1 f0 44 95 61 61 40 c8 c5 d3 ┆ SPECIFIED ð// TAG $ML10àn// HEL┆ 0x4c0…4e0 d7 40 c3 d3 d9 d7 c6 6b 6f f1 6f 6b 6f f2 6f 3b 89 61 61 40 d9 c5 e3 e4 d9 d5 47 8c 61 61 40 e3 ┆P CLRPF,?1?,?2? i// RETURNåð// T┆ 0x4e0…500 c1 c7 40 5b d4 d3 f1 f5 44 a7 61 61 40 d4 c5 d4 c2 c5 d9 40 e4 e2 c5 d9 f1 60 7b 7b d4 e2 c7 f2 ┆AG $ML15àx// MEMBER USER1-##MSG2┆